Mac安装软件时提示已损坏的完美解决方法

目录
  • Mac安装软件时提示已损坏的解决方法
  • 原因
  • 解决方法

Mac安装软件时提示已损坏的解决方法

从网上下载的SecureCRT、Principle等设计软件,以及输入法等常用软件,安装时可能会提示“已损坏,移至废纸篓”这类信息,根本无法打开。如下图:
这不是文件的问题,是系统限制的原因。

原因

新系统(macOS Sierra 10.12.X以上)加强了安全机制
默认不允许用户自行下载安装应用程序,只能从Mac App Store里安装应用。

解决方法

步骤一:打开终端

步骤二:输入代码

sudo spctl --master-disable

在终端输入以下代码(可复制粘贴)

sudo spctl --master-disable

然后回车,输入自己电脑密码

输完回车即可(密码不会显示出来,如果密码不对会有提示,没有提示就是输入正确了

步骤三:打开系统偏好设置 > 安全性与隐私,若显示任何来源,说明离成功不远了

回到桌面双击安装文件,应该是可以安装了

如果还是无法打开,继续往下看

步骤四:(移除这个应用的安全隔离属性)

xattr -r -d com.apple.quarantine path(path换成软件安装路径,一般在/Application下)

现在再回去安装软件,成功!

(0)

相关推荐

  • Mac入门使用brew安装软件

    Mac入门使用brew安装软件 brew 又叫Homebrew,是Mac OSX上的软件包管理工具,能在Mac中方便的安装软件或者卸载软件, 只需要一个命令, 非常方便 brew类似ubuntu系统下的apt-get的功能 阅读目录 安装brew 使用brew安装软件 使用brew卸载软件 使用brew查询软件 其他brew命令 安装brew brew 的官方网站: http://brew.sh/   在官方网站对brew的用法进行了详细的描述 安装方法:  在Mac中打开Termal:  输入

  • 服务器安装Macfee(麦咖啡)杀毒软件后可能出现的问题

    问题现象 无法在线发送邮件,Jmail组件或其他发邮件组件失灵. 出错原因 Macfee软件禁止了w3wp.exe(IIS进程)对外发送邮件. 解决方法 1.打开控制台,双击访问保护,进入属性设置. 2.默认选中左边的防病毒标准保护,再双击右边的禁止群发邮件蠕虫发送邮件. 3.在要排除的进程里面添加w3wp.exe这个项目即可. 问题现象 PHP+MySQL的网站报错,错误提示如下: SQL: SHOW FIELDS FROM [Table] www.zhaomu.com Error: Can'

  • Mac安装软件时提示已损坏的完美解决方法

    目录 Mac安装软件时提示已损坏的解决方法 原因 解决方法 Mac安装软件时提示已损坏的解决方法 从网上下载的SecureCRT.Principle等设计软件,以及输入法等常用软件,安装时可能会提示“已损坏,移至废纸篓”这类信息,根本无法打开.如下图:这不是文件的问题,是系统限制的原因. 原因 新系统(macOS Sierra 10.12.X以上)加强了安全机制默认不允许用户自行下载安装应用程序,只能从Mac App Store里安装应用. 解决方法 步骤一:打开终端 步骤二:输入代码 sudo

  • linux安装软件时提示软件包不存在的解决方法

    软件包不存在时可能是被安装软件的软件源没有安装,我的是cent os,安装w3m时,出现这个问题,解决办法:先安装软件源(epel-release),然后更新系统包,最后执行安装软件操作,就可以成功了. 以安装w3m为例: 1.安装w3m的软件源:epel-release yum install epel-release //如果不是系统管理员需要前面加入sudo命令,因为安装需要管理员权限 2.安装成功后,更新系统包 (如果不是系统管理员需要前面加入sudo命令,因为安装需要管理员权限) yu

  • 安装SQL2008时提示删除SQL2005Express工具的解决方法

    修改注册表: HKEY_LOCAL_MACHINE\Software\Microsoft\Microsoft SQL Server\90\Tools\ShellSEM,将ShellSEM项重命名或删除即可.

  • 关于C#连接SQL Server时提示用户登录失败的解决方法

    在用C#开发windows端程序并连接SQL Server时有可能会遇到数据库登录失败的问题,报错现象如下图所示: 报错信息如下: System.Data.SqlClient.SqlException: '用户 '' 登录失败.' This exception was originally thrown at this call stack:     [External Code]     MyQQ.DataOperator.ExecSQL(string) in DataOperator.cs

  • oracle 提示登录密码过期完美解决方法

    oracle 提示登录密码过期解决 1.登录到oracle的 服务器 2.切换到oracle 用户 3.设置到当前操作的实例名:export ORACLE_SID=XXX 4.连接数据库的命令行模式:sqlplus /nolog 5.sql: conn /as sysdba;用dba的身份登录 6.修改过期的用户密码设置: 修改用户密码:alter user XXX identified by XXX 修改用户密码之后,重新使用修改的用户密码连接数据库就ok了,假如仍然还有锁定用户操作, 记得执

  • win7下安装Ubuntu后进不去win7的完美解决方法

    刚刚给同学在win7下安装了Ubuntu16.04,结果在安装完后竟然无法在电脑重启后,找到win7的进入选项. 在网上找了找,都不行!就差点重装了.终于还是找到了! 安装Ubuntu后直接进入Ubuntu系统,Ctrl+alt+t进入终端,输入以下命令即可: sudo gedit /etc/default/grub 在打开的gedit编辑器中找到这一行字: GRUB_DEFAULT=0 然后修改为: GRUB_DEFAULT=4 然后更新grub: sudo update-grub 在终端中可

  • 关于 尝试读取或写入受保护的内存。这通常指示其他内存已损坏。的解决方法

    先来介绍一下出现这个错误的原因.看到园子中有人写了Web Api 2.0的博文,自己也想学习一下这个技术,于是就去了Microsoft官网看了一下关于web api的介绍,之后就有自己动手写个demo的冲动了,由于自己安装的是vs2012,需要升级到sp4,但是自己又不想升级到sp4,关键还是自己想体验一下vs2013,于是乎就苦苦等了2个小时,vs2013终于下载好了,安装好之后,激动人心的时刻终于到来了,马上就可以自己写一个web api的demo了,而且2013的速度比2012好,按照微软

  • mysql处理添加外键时提示error 150 问题的解决方法

    像这种不能创建一个.frm 文件的报错好像暗示着操作系统的文件的权限错误或者其它原因,但实际上,这些都不是的,事实上,这个mysql报错已经被报告是一个mysql本身的bug并出现在mysql 开发者列表当中很多年了,然而这似乎又是一种误导. 在很多实例中,这种错误的发生都是因为mysql一直以来都不能很好的支持的关系的问题, 更不幸的是它也并没有指明到底是哪一个问题会导致上面那种错误,下面我把导致这个可怕 的150错误的常见原因列出来了,并且我以可能性的大小作了排序 已知的原因: 1, 两个字

  • 解决Mysql5.7.17在windows下安装启动时提示不成功问题

    在机器上首次安装MySQL, 操作系统是win7 mysql 的安装文件是 zip 格式的,版本是5.7.17 解压之后,安装步骤是 1.首先找个文件存放这些安装程序以及 数据 假设是E:\\mysql 2.把解压的文件放在E:\\mysql下,并且新建个data文件夹 3.创建环境变量mysql  路径是E:\\mysql 添加到path 中  %MYSQL%\bin; 4.在解压的文件夹下有个my-default.ini 的文件,首先拷贝一份,重命名为my.ini 修改文件内容 只修改两行就

  • 解决安装WampServer时提示缺少msvcr110.dll文件的问题

    今天开始学习PHP,对于初学者来说,我们一定希望从简单的开始,所以,从集成环境非常好的WampServer的安装开始. 1.下载WampServer安装程序,安装完毕后会出现一个错误.如下: 2.这是因为你的电脑缺少c++环境.你可以直接在bing里搜索"Visual C++ Redistributable for Visual Studio 2012 Update 4",找到文件后自己下载就可以了. 3.如图所示,找到文件后选择"中文(简体)",单击"下

随机推荐